After drinking a bowl of rice porridge with minced meat as if he was getting revenge, Lin Qingshan couldn't help but laugh at Fang Chen as he looked at the refugees who were full of energy.

"It doesn't matter what you tell me. It's mainly because of this bowl of lean meat porridge. Otherwise, they would be the same as they were before."

Fang Chen did not deny that shouting slogans could bring a certain spiritual motivation effect, but for this group of refugees, no matter what they shouted, it was not as good as a bowl of fragrant lean meat porridge.

He knows better than anyone that what you say is not important, what is important is what you do afterwards.

"That's true, but now that they admire you even more, it's much easier to command them to do things."

Lin Qingshan nodded slightly. He quite agreed with Fang Chen's words.

After all, he hadn't tasted lean meat porridge for a long time.

"I have placed all the tools and materials in this storage bag. There are no restrictions. You can open it freely. You can take a group of people to build a residence first. We will build it according to the form we just discussed."

He untied a storage bag from his waist, which contained the bamboo that Fang Chen had chopped on the way, as well as various tools and materials that he had purchased when passing through some mortal towns.

He was not short of gold and silver. After all, there were often some short-sighted bandits who came to contribute their property to him, and he could only accept it enthusiastically.

"Don't worry, even if you set a ban, I can open it. It just takes some effort. But do you really want them to live in a house like this?"

Taking the storage bag, Lin Qingshan said proudly.

Of course, he was more curious about Fang Chen’s plans for his residence.

A bamboo building covering an area of ​​nearly two acres is nothing unusual, and he has seen more magnificent buildings than this before.

But he didn't understand why Fang Chen designed it into a straight-up and straight-down tube shape.

Moreover, there are eight floors planned above the first-floor stilt house. The second floor is used as a canteen, the top floor is Fang Chen's single room, and the remaining six floors have one hundred rooms each.

In addition, there is a large bathroom on each floor.

Ordinary bamboos naturally could not support such a building, so Fang Chen provided him with dozens of nine-zhang-tall and nine-inch-thick bamboos as the foundation.

It was also specifically mentioned that he should use his knowledge of runes to enhance the load-bearing capacity of the bamboo.

Regarding this point, Lin Qingshan did not refuse.

Now he has boarded the pirate ship and is in the center of the Spirit Swamp. Although as a mortal he is not afraid of an environment without spiritual energy, that damn swamp can easily swallow his life.

This is an open-air prison, there is no way to escape, and all supplies are in the hands of Fang Chen, so we can only obey his orders.

The only thing to be thankful for is that Fang Chen is a pretty good person.

Despite this, some of his plans were still difficult for Lin Qingshan to accept.

For example, for the bathroom on each floor, he asked him to find a way to allow groundwater to flow into it automatically, and there should also be a hot water option, and it would be best if there was a temperature adjustment function.

Is this something a normal person would ask?
Not only that, he was also required to design a flushing system for all toilets, and collect the excrement flushed down the toilets through pipes and ferment them into fertilizer.

When Lin Qingshan first heard these requests, he wondered if Fang Chen had any misunderstandings about his abilities.

He is just good at formations, runes and prohibitions, but he is not an omnipotent god who can fulfill all wishes.

Fortunately, Lin Qingshan doesn’t know what the evil Party A means, otherwise he would definitely associate it with Fang Chen’s image.

Considering the lean meat porridge that was cooking in the pot, Lin Qingshan, who was about to eat the food, also agreed.

Although these requirements may sound fantastic at first glance, they are actually difficult to achieve.

However, he was still very confident in his abilities. His cultivation had been neglected over the years, but his brain had not become dull.

The deduction of formations, prohibitions and runes became his means of passing time. It was a pity that he did not meet Fang Chen earlier and realize that he could use these to reuse his spiritual energy.

"That's natural. The house was designed for you to live in, including me, of course."

After a pause, he continued, "And the current design is not perfect yet. We just have to compromise because we urgently need a place to live."

Fang Chen could understand why Lin Qingshan asked this question.

He also realized that although this man was sympathetic to mortals, deep down he still believed that mortals should not enjoy the convenience brought by cultivation arts such as formations.

He had no intention of correcting anything about this. This concept was not formed in an instant, and it was impossible to collapse it with a few declarations of justice.

Only by influencing him subtly through actions can we truly change this concept. "You are such a great person."

Lin Qingshan admired from the bottom of his heart. If he were in the same position, he would never consider these mortals.

"Okay, stop flattering me."

Fang Chen felt that he was not worthy of the word great.

He provided these conveniences in order to reduce the time ordinary people spent on their daily lives and thus increase surplus labor time.

But compared to the evil feudal society, this kind of capitalist work seems to be a blessing.

"I see everyone has finished eating, let's get ready to work."

Fang Chen quickly changed the subject, clapped his hands, and used his magic power to let the sound reach everyone's ears, instantly focusing all the refugees' attention on him.

"Exquisite mana control."

Lin Qingshan secretly admired on the side. Even though he had lost all his cultivation, his eyesight was still there and he could see the extraordinary aspect of this move.

"Everyone, is the lean meat porridge delicious?"

Seeing that everyone's attention was focused on him, Fang Chen was not afraid of the stage and asked loudly.

No one responded.

Everyone just stared at him blankly.

“Is the lean meat porridge delicious?”

Fang Chen remained calm and continued to ask.

"Delicious."

Several people's voices were heard sporadically.

“Is the lean meat porridge delicious?”

Fang Chen first nodded to the people who answered the question, and then repeated it.

“Delicious!”

This time the response was unanimous.

"Want some more?"

"think--"

The response was clearly several decibels higher than before.

"If you want to drink more, then finish your work arrangements for this afternoon. I will divide you into groups of eight and record the work status of each group. This will determine the dinner for each group. The three groups that work the hardest will each receive an extra piece of meat as a reward. The group with lazy people will have to go hungry tonight."

Fang Chen spoke slowly, without using any profound words, to ensure that everyone present could understand what he said.

Sure enough, when they heard that there was meat to eat, fighting spirit burst out in everyone's eyes.

However, after hearing that being lazy would lead to starvation, some people panicked, while others didn't care at all.

Fang Chen took out the personnel roster compiled by Lin Qingshan. This guy was indeed quite capable. He had compiled the information of more than 400 people in less than two hours.

Although you only need to know the name, gender, age and what kind of work you are good at, it takes talent to be able to figure it out so quickly.

Fang Chen also watched his operations in the second-generation immortal palace.

First, he picked out a few literate people to help him record, and then asked the men and women to stand in two rows.

On the men's side, they are divided according to whether they are good at farming, carpentry, blacksmithing, etc., and on the women's side, they are divided according to whether they are female workers, weaving, etc.

Then all you need to do is have a few people record it on different pieces of paper, marking the gender and occupation on the paper.

So he really is worthy of being a former array master, he has good mathematical thinking and is skilled in using statistical methods.

Little did Fang Chen know that when he praised Lin Qingshan, the other party was also praising him: "This kid is quite skillful. For this group of people, food incentives are indeed the most effective."
